WebThe undersides of the deeply toothed leaves are silvery, in contrast to the shiny green upper surfaces. Beaver and other mammals take advantage of the buds as food, which break very early in spring compared to other maples. Its silvery leaves make it an attractive choice for ornamental planting, but the tree can be subject to many pests.
